Monster Match
This worksheet invites students to draw lines from sentences to matching monster pictures. Each sentence describes a specific monster characteristic, such as “The monster is tall” or “The monster holds a sign.” The activity requires students to carefully observe each monster’s unique features and match them to the correct description. This worksheet is both fun and engaging, as it encourages young learners to practice reading comprehension through visual association.
Completing worksheets like this enhances reading comprehension by helping students learn to identify specific details in text. By matching descriptions to images, students improve their vocabulary as they connect descriptive words to visual elements. Additionally, they develop attention to detail, which is critical in understanding context clues in reading. Such activities promote critical thinking as students analyze each option before making their selections.
